About Piplup

Piplup is a Common (54/236) from the Pokémon Cosmic Eclipse set, released November 1, 2019. Ungraded copies currently trade at an estimated market price of under $1. The artwork is by Suwama Chiaki. Which Piplup card is this, and how do I tell the versions apart?

This page covers Piplup (54/236), the Common (about under $1) from Cosmic Eclipse.

The other versions: #239/236 from Cosmic Eclipse (Secret Rare, about $60–$85); #72/100 from Majestic Dawn (Common, about $40–$55); #33/113 from Legendary Treasures (Common, about $29–$38); #93/130 from Diamond & Pearl (Common, about $25–$32); #85/127 from Platinum (Common, about $19–$25); #71/100 from Majestic Dawn (Common, about $15–$20); #RC6/113 from Legendary Treasures (Uncommon, about $12–$17); #098/94 from Phantasmal Flames (Illustration rare, about $12–$16); #27/108 from Dark Explorers (Common, about $12–$16); #32/156 from Ultra Prism (Common, about $5–$7); #36/162 from BREAKthrough (Common, about $2–$3); #121/147 from Supreme Victors (Common, about $1–$2); #31/156 from Ultra Prism (Common, about $1–$2); #035/172 from Brilliant Stars (Common, about under $1); #027/94 from Phantasmal Flames (Common, about under $1).

The collector number printed at the bottom of the card is the reliable way to tell them apart.
